What is the "Variable Font Not Supported" Error in Windows 11?

Variable fonts are a modern font technology that allows a single file to contain multiple styles, weights, and widths—think of it as a Swiss Army knife for typography. They're efficient, versatile, and widely used in web design and apps. However, Windows 11 sometimes fails to recognize them due to compatibility glitches, outdated drivers, or system updates.

This error typically pops up in apps like Adobe Creative Cloud, Microsoft Edge, or even File Explorer when previewing fonts. It might show as a warning message or cause fonts to render incorrectly, leading to distorted text or failed installations. The good news? Recent Windows updates have improved variable font support, but if you're encountering it, it's often a quick tweak away from resolution.

2. Clear the Font Cache

A corrupted font cache can make Windows "forget" how to handle variable fonts. Clearing it forces a refresh.

  1. Press Windows + R, type services.msc, and hit Enter.
  2. Find Windows Font Cache Service, right-click, and select Stop.
  3. Open File Explorer and navigate to C:\Windows\ServiceProfiles\LocalService\AppData\Local\FontCache.
  4. Delete all files in the folders (you might need admin rights).
  5. Restart the service (right-click > Start) and reboot your computer.

This process is safe and regenerates the cache with up-to-date variable font support. You'll notice smoother font loading right away!
